1. Advanced Techniques in Implant Dentistry
The field of dental implants has evolved significantly over the years, with new techniques that enhance precision and reduce recovery time. Advanced imaging technologies, such as Cone Beam Computed Tomography (CBCT), enable dental professionals to assess each patient’s unique anatomical structures meticulously. These improved imaging techniques allow for better planning of implant placements, ensuring a higher success rate and minimizing the risk of complications during procedures.
Another significant advancement is the use of computer-guided implant surgery. This technology allows for a more precise placement of the implants, as it provides a digital blueprint that dentists can follow during surgery. By leveraging these techniques, dental professionals can work with increased confidence, ultimately leading to a smoother operational process and optimal results for patients.
Furthermore, the integration of 3D printing technology has revolutionized the manufacturing of dental implants and surgical guides. This allows for custom-made solutions that fit perfectly within each patient’s unique dental landscape, ensuring better comfort and efficacy of the implants. The combination of these advanced techniques ultimately enhances the overall patient experience.

3. Functional Benefits and Comfort
Functional improvements provided by dental implants are one of the most compelling reasons to consider them. Unlike traditional dentures, which can slip and cause discomfort, implants fuse with the jawbone, providing stability akin to natural teeth. This means patients can eat, speak, and engage in physical activities without the fear of their teeth shifting or falling out.
Additionally, dental implants alleviate the common discomfort associated with removable dentures. Patients often experience sore spots, irritation, and discomfort when using traditional dental fixtures. With implants, these issues are virtually eliminated, leading to an overall sense of comfort and ease in daily activities.
Lastly, dental implants help preserve jawbone health. When teeth are lost, the jawbone can deteriorate over time. Implants stimulate jawbone growth and help maintain its structure, preventing the sunken appearance that can occur with tooth loss. By offering a functional solution that improves overall oral health, dental implants serve as a long-term investment in both aesthetics and comfort.
4. Long-term Economic Impacts of Implants
The initial cost of dental implants may seem daunting; however, when considering their long-term benefits, they often prove economically advantageous. Unlike dentures or bridges, which need to be replaced approximately every five to ten years, dental implants are designed to last a lifetime with proper care. This longevity translates into substantial cost savings over time, as patients avoid the repeated expenses associated with replacements.
Additionally, dental implants can improve overall oral health, which can reduce medical costs associated with dental complications. By preventing issues such as gum disease and jawbone loss, implants contribute to a healthier bite, reducing the likelihood of future dental interventions that can be financially burdensome.
